Ibadan Discourse Group Congratulates Olagunju on Prestigious Fellowship

The Ibadan Discourse Group (IDG), an assembly of eminent Nigerians from across the South West, has extended warm congratulations to renowned journalist and writer, Dr. Lasisi Olagunju, on his prestigious election as a Fellow of the Nigerian Academy of Letters, hailing him as a pride of the journalism profession and a beacon of intellectual excellence.

Dr. Olagunju, Editor of the Nigerian Tribune On Saturday, is a prominent member of the Ibadan Discourse Group.

In a press release by its Coordinator, Mr. Clement Ige, the group describes Dr. Lasisi as a pride to the Tribune stable particularly and to journalism generally, noting that he is currently one of the few consciences of journalism practice.

“We felicitate with one of us, Dr. Lasisi Olagunju, on his election as a Fellow of the Nigerian Academy of Letters. Dr. Olagunju deserves this fellowship as a deep thinker and thorough-bred, award winning journalist who constantly makes the society proud in his writings”, the release said.

“As a first-class researcher, philosopher and people’s columnist, we are proud of Dr. Olagunju for this achievement. We pray for more as he improves to serve the society better”, the release said.
